About François Bailleul

François Bailleul is a scholar working on Horticulture, Biochemistry and Complementary and alternative medicine, having authored 47 papers that have together received 2.6k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Phytochemistry and Biological Activities (18 papers), Natural product bioactivities and synthesis (11 papers), Phytochemical Studies and Bioactivities (5 papers), Essential Oils and Antimicrobial Activity (5 papers), Traditional and Medicinal Uses of Annonaceae (5 papers), Phytochemical compounds biological activities (4 papers), Cocoa and Sweet Potato Agronomy (3 papers) and Phytochemistry and Bioactive Compounds (3 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Biochemistry (530 citations), Food Science (838 citations) and Complementary and alternative medicine (303 citations). François Bailleul has collaborated with scholars based in France, United Kingdom and Guadeloupe. Frequent co-authors include Sevser Şahpaz, Thierry Hennebelle, Bernard Gressier, C. Brunet, T. Dine, Michel Luyckx, J C Cazin, M Cazin, F Trotin and Jean‐Jacques Vasseur.
